49 lines
1011 B
C++
49 lines
1011 B
C++
#if defined(_MSC_VER) && (_MSC_VER >= 1600)
|
|
# pragma execution_character_set("utf-8")
|
|
#endif
|
|
#ifndef REGWIDGET_H
|
|
#define REGWIDGET_H
|
|
|
|
/*
|
|
des: Register Widget 注册窗口
|
|
author:zhangyiming
|
|
|
|
*/
|
|
#include <QWidget>
|
|
#include <QLabel>
|
|
#include <QLineEdit>
|
|
#include <QPushButton>
|
|
class RegWidget:public QWidget
|
|
{
|
|
Q_OBJECT
|
|
public:
|
|
explicit RegWidget(QWidget * parent = NULL);
|
|
virtual ~RegWidget( );
|
|
void init();
|
|
void initLay();
|
|
bool initConnect();
|
|
private slots:
|
|
void slotRegOk();
|
|
void slotTrial();
|
|
private:
|
|
//注册说明
|
|
QLabel m_labRegDes;
|
|
//安装序列号
|
|
QLabel m_labInstallSerialNum;
|
|
QLineEdit m_editInstallSerialNum;
|
|
//安装注册码
|
|
QLabel m_labInstallRegNum;
|
|
QLineEdit m_editInstallRegNum;
|
|
//使用单位
|
|
QLabel m_labCompany;
|
|
QLineEdit m_editCompany;
|
|
//联系电话
|
|
QLabel m_labTelephoneNum;
|
|
QLineEdit m_editTelephoneNum;
|
|
|
|
QPushButton m_btnOk;
|
|
QPushButton m_btnCancel;
|
|
|
|
};
|
|
#endif // REGWIDGET_H
|